How does the pond change into a terrestrial environment

Respuesta :

jawhuss78 jawhuss78
  • 24-02-2021
Ponds are really nothing more than shallow holes where water collects. Over time if left to succeed most ponds will eventually fill in with soil and plant debris until the pond becomes dry land. ... As established plants grow and die they sink to the bottom of the pond and helping to fill in the shallow water.
